What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a customer experience operations manager?

To thrive as a Customer Experience Operations Manager, you need expertise in process optimization, data analysis, and customer service management, often supported by a bachelor's degree in business, management, or a related field. Familiarity with CRM platforms like Salesforce, customer feedback tools, and workflow management systems is typically required. Strong leadership, problem-solving abilities, and excellent communication skills help you motivate teams and resolve customer issues effectively. These skills ensure operational efficiency, drive customer satisfaction, and support continuous improvement in customer experience.

How does a customer experience operations manager typically collaborate with other departments to improve the customer journey?

A Customer Experience Operations Manager regularly works cross-functionally with teams such as product development, marketing, sales, and customer support to identify pain points and streamline processes impacting the customer journey. They often facilitate meetings, analyze feedback, and coordinate initiatives that align customer needs with business objectives. Effective collaboration ensures a unified approach to delivering consistent and high-quality experiences at every customer touchpoint, making relationship-building and strong communication skills essential in this role.

What does a customer experience operations manager do?

A customer experience operations manager oversees the processes and systems that ensure positive interactions between a company and its customers. They analyze customer feedback, coordinate cross-functional teams, and implement strategies to improve service quality and efficiency, often using tools like CRM software. Strong leadership, data analysis skills, and a focus on customer satisfaction are essential in this role.

Job description

Company: Advanced Thermal Corporation (ATC)
Job Title: Operations Manager
Location: Jacksonville, TX
About ATC:
Advanced Thermal Corporation (ATC), a member of the Brock Group, is the leading manufacturer of engineered removable insulation systems, insulation covers, jackets, and blankets. We engineer and manufacture reusable and removable industrial insulation products designed specifically for Chilled Water & Cryogenic Applications, Heat Exchangers & Header Covers, Steam & Gas Turbines, and Valves/Pump Covers. With over 30 years of industry experience, we proudly serve diverse markets including OEMs, Petrochemical, Power Generation, Military, Nuclear, Capital Projects, and other industrial sectors.
Job Details:
We're seeking a driven and capable Operations Manager to support and help lead the operations of our manufacturing facility in Jacksonville, Texas and overall business unit. This individual will work closely with the current Plant Manager, serving as a key partner in overseeing daily production activities, enforcing safety and quality standards, and driving operational efficiency. This position is intended as a developmental role, with the long-term goal of succession into all the Plant Manager duties and responsibilities. In addition, this position will eventually be accountable for the overall safety & compliance, growth & margin, productivity, cost control, and equipment utilization.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Provide day-to-day operational support to the Plant Manager across all areas of shop activity, including production scheduling, materials flow, labor coordination, and on-time delivery performance.
  • Ensure compliance with safety protocols, quality standards, and internal operating procedures.
  • Act as a floor-level leader, working closely with supervisors and production staff to troubleshoot issues and maintain workflow continuity.
  • Participate in job order planning and execution to ensure customer requirements and deadlines are met.
  • Assist in employee supervision, development, and performance feedback, helping to build a strong and engaged workforce.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including sales and engineering, to align plant output with customer demand.
  • Support continuous improvement efforts focused on productivity, waste reduction, and operational excellence.

Qualifications:
  • 5-7 years of experience in a manufacturing or production environment, preferably in a custom or job-shop setting.
  • High school diploma or equivalent required; additional technical training or certifications preferred.
  • Mechanical aptitude is required - familiarity with shop equipment, hand tools, and basic troubleshooting is essential.
  • Proven leadership skills with a strong floor presence and a proactive, hands-on approach.
  • Strong communication and organizational abilities; bilingual (English/Spanish) strongly preferred.
  • Familiarity with ISO and OSHA standards preferred.
  • Ability to read and interpret job specifications and technical drawings.
  • Self-motivated, dependable, and capable of working independently or as part of a team.

Working Conditions & Physical Requirements:
  • Ability to stand and walk for long periods on the shop floor.
  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s as required.
  • Must be able to wear all required personal protective equipment (PPE).
  • Frequent use of hands and arms for handling, gripping, and operating machinery or tools.
